The Cincinnati Bearcats come in at No. 31 in the 3 Man Weave preseason Top 50 countdown. The Bearcats had an average ranking of 29.66 between the three individual polls, coming in at No. 22, No. 27, and No. 40. The Average ranking of 29.66 is the 31st best average rank, which is why they come in at that number.

They note that Cincinnati doesn't have any key returners, and everyone is a key newcomer. The Bearcats' projected starting lineup, according to 3MW, is Tylen Riley, Myles Colvin, Eric Mahaffey, Adlan Elamin, and Jayden Hastings. The projection isn't terrible; in the Baha Mar Hoops Summer League, Tyler Tejada was starting at the 4, and Elamin was pushed to the 3 with Mahaffey coming off the bench. They left MJ Collins out of the starting lineup because of the whole 5-in-5 situation in college basketball at the moment, but if Collins is cleared to play this season, you could expect Cincinnati to be a little higher than their current projection at No. 31.

No. 30 through 50 are the only rankings to be released at the moment. But the Bearcats are ranked ahead of Big 12 schools like West Virginia (No. 50), Baylor (No. 49), Oklahoma State (No. 48), BYU (No. 44), Texas Tech (No. 39), and TCU (No. 33). Arizona State comes in at No. 30 and is the only Big 12 team announced ahead of Cincinnati thus far.

The Bearcats also outrank the Ohio State Buckeyes (No. 35) and the Xavier Musketeers (No. 46).
